The Air Max 97 Legacy and the Seoul Edition's Place

The Nike Air Max 97 is a legend, plain and simple. When it dropped in 1997, it was revolutionary. Designed by Christian Tresser, it drew inspiration from Japan's Shinkansen bullet trains and water ripples. Its full-length visible Air sole unit was a groundbreaking feature, offering unparalleled cushioning and a futuristic aesthetic that was way ahead of its time. It quickly became a cultural phenomenon, adopted by various subcultures and cementing its status as an icon. Fast forward to today, and the Air Max 97 continues to be a beloved silhouette, constantly reinterpreted with new colorways and collaborations.
